woah that's a vast over-simplification of things you've got there. Anyone can follow the +1 5 Rax build order but only Flash can control MnM & macro at the same time to such a degree where Zerg is absolutely scared to play standard against him. Sadly the obs stream can't show what really goes through the pros' motions so I suggest watching pro streams to know how hard it is. Flash is probably the apex of execution in TvZ. His "bread and butter" game as you said is actually light years ahead of any other Terran.

This. I want to encourage first time watchers to post opinions, and have discussions about the game here on TL.
But yeah, resist the temptation to either downplay Flash's play, attribute wins to "massing m&m", or think that terran is just imba. I know that watching Flash play kind of really gives that impression, but there is so much more to it than that that its hard to figure out where to begin. The easiest way to put it is that countless other really really talented and hardworking terran professional players have graced the BW scene and they simply cannot do what Flash does. It really sometimes feels like u are watching a completely different race altogether.


I don't think just watching people play can really do it justice either. You have to actually go play BW against bad players online to realize how godlike players like Flash and Jaedong are. It's one thing to theorize about which race is strongest if played perfectly, but try controlling a single group of MM against lurkers without letting your macro falter before acting like anyone, even the best pros, can maintain perfection every game. Flash isn't exceptional only because of his mechanics and control, but also his intuitive sense of predicting what his opponent will do, and making the best decisions even under heavy pressure. People who cry "terran imba" either don't realize that or are deliberately ignoring it.
